Article Overview

This article explains how medical practices can assess the financial impact of ending a payer relationship after difficult contract negotiations. It is aimed at practice managers and billing leaders who want a high-level framework for analyzing revenue, expenses, patient volume, transition planning, and contract termination communications. The piece presents broad guidance on preparation, patient notice, continuation-of-care considerations, and the business tradeoffs involved in leaving a low-paying payer.

Why This Topic Matters

For practices under pressure from unfavorable contract terms, the article highlights the business planning needed before terminating a payer. It helps readers understand the operational and revenue implications of making that decision.
